The Importance of Licensing for UK Players

A UKGC license is your safety net. The Commission’s rules force casinos to behave responsibly. On a licensed site, games are tested for fairness by independent auditors. Your deposits are kept separate from the casino’s business accounts. If you have a complaint you can’t resolve, you get free access to an independent dispute service. With Stake using a Curacao license, those specific UK protections don’t legally apply. The Curacao framework has standards, but they are generally seen as less strict. Stake might choose to adopt good practices on its own, but it is not required to follow UK consumer law. This shifts responsibility to you, the player. You need to check the casino’s trustworthiness yourself and know where to turn if something goes wrong. The regulatory backdrop is fundamentally different.

How to Confirm Stake Casino’s Licenses

Constantly check a casino’s license yourself. It is the optimal way to learn what you’re facing. For Stake, the process is straightforward. Visit Stake.com and move all the way down to the bottom of the page. You’ll spot wording stating it is licensed by the Government of Curacao, along with a permit number. This ought to be a clickable link. Tap it to check details on the Curacao eGaming portal. You can then grab that number and verify it on the formal Curacao eGaming website to confirm it’s valid. This requires a minute and confirms the fundamental claim.

Accountable Gambling Initiatives

Stake offers a set of tools to aid you manage your play. In your account settings, you can define limits on your deposits, losses, bets, and how long you play. There’s also a self-exclusion option where you can restrict your account for anywhere from a day to six weeks, or longer if you contact support. These tools are straightforward to find and use, which is a good sign. The site also points out to help groups like GamCare and Gamblers Anonymous.

The biggest limitation for a UK player is the lack of GamStop. On a UKGC-licensed site, self-excluding through GamStop blocks you from all licensed casinos in Britain. On Stake, your exclusion only pertains to your Stake account. Someone struggling with control could simply register elsewhere. This makes personal responsibility paramount. Stake’s tools are useful for someone who wants to set boundaries, but they don’t integrate to the UK’s wider protective system. If you play here, use these limits from the start. Stake Casino’s Key Licensing Jurisdictions

The essence of Stake’s activity is a Master Gaming License from Curacao. This one license allows it deliver casino games and sports betting globally. The Curacao system is renowned for being streamlined and open to crypto, which fits Stake flawlessly. Usually, the license is granted to a parent company, which then sub-licenses to the brand. For Stake, the licensed entity is Medium Rare N.V. This is a normal corporate structure, but it’s another layer between the player and the regulator.

Stake has also obtained licenses in other places to grow in regulated markets. It has approval from the Gaming Services Provider Association in Romania and the Swedish Spelinspektionen for its sportsbook in Sweden. These steps show Stake isn’t avoiding regulation completely. But crucially, not any of these licenses permit it to operate in the UK. The strategy seems clear: run a global site under the Curacao license, and get extra licenses only where local law demands it. Introduction to Stake Casino’s Licensing Landscape

Stake Casino functions on a global scale, and its licensing setup matches that. You will not see a UK Gambling Commission license here. Instead, the brand’s main regulator is the Curacao eGaming authority. This is a standard choice for casinos that focus on international players and cryptocurrencies. It’s lawful, but it operates differently. For UK residents, Stake offers service under this international license. Many offshore operators use the same model. You should know this does not render Stake illegal. It does, however, change the protections you obtain. Curacao supplies basic oversight, but its rules and how it enforces them are not the same as the UK’s system.

Looking at Stake.com, the license details are in the footer. The number is usually 8048/JAZ, issued by Antillephone N.V. They are forthright about it. The next question for a British player is straightforward: can I use this site from the UK? The Gambling Act 2005 states operators targeting the UK must have a UKGC license. Stake doesn’t have one. This fact shapes everything about how UK players interact with the site. Grasping this difference is the first step to evaluating its safety and compliance.

Compliance with UK Gambling Commission Requirements

Since Stake isn’t UKGC-licensed, it doesn’t need to follow UK rules. But we can still compare its operations to that gold standard. On age verification, Stake is rigorous: you must be 18 or over, and it uses systems to check ID. That aligns with UK requirements. For game fairness, Stake uses provably fair tech for its own games and partners with big providers like Pragmatic Play and Evolution. Many of these providers are UKGC-licensed themselves, which indicates their games are dependable.

The differences become apparent in other areas. UKGC rules on bonus offers and advertising are strict. Stake’s international site isn’t required to obey them. Also, while Stake has responsible gambling tools, they aren’t linked to GamStop, the UK’s national self-exclusion scheme. This is a major point for anyone wanting a complete break. Financially, Stake’s focus on crypto exists outside the traditional banking oversight the UKGC requires. This offers privacy but also means you have to monitor your own spending more closely. My assessment? Stake adheres to many general fair-play ideas, but it runs on a separate track from a UK-licensed casino.

Security Measures and Player Protection

No matter its license, Stake puts serious effort into technical security. The site uses 256-bit SSL encryption. This is the very technology banks use, and it scrambles your data so it can’t be intercepted. For account safety, you can activate two-factor authentication. This is a wise move and provides a strong extra barrier against hackers. The casino also holds most of its cryptocurrency in offline cold storage, which greatly minimizes the risk of a major hack.

Because it uses crypto, you can track your own transactions on the blockchain for verification. The weaker spot is the formal protection system. If you have a serious dispute, Stake will direct you to its customer support and then to the Curacao authorities. This is a process, but it isn’t the free, UK-specific arbitration you receive from a UKGC site’s approved dispute service. The security is solid, but the safety net for UK players is structured differently.
